Understanding Hardiness Zones

Hardiness zones are crucial for gardeners and landscapers, as they define the climate conditions in which specific plants can thrive. The USDA Hardiness Zone Map divides regions into zones based on the average annual minimum temperature. Understanding these zones helps in selecting the right plants for your landscaping projects, ensuring they can withstand local weather conditions.

Selecting the Right Plants

Choosing the right plants is essential for maintaining a healthy landscape within your hardiness zone. Opt for native plants or those specifically recommended for your zone, as they are more likely to thrive and require less maintenance. Additionally, consider the microclimates in your yard, as certain areas may be warmer or cooler than the general zone classification.

Soil Preparation and Maintenance

Proper soil preparation is vital for plant health and longevity. Test your soil to determine its pH and nutrient levels, and amend it as necessary to create an optimal growing environment. Well-draining soil that retains moisture is essential for the plants suited to your hardiness zone. Regularly adding organic matter can improve soil structure and fertility.

Watering Practices

Watering is a critical aspect of maintaining your hardiness zone. Different plants have varying water needs, so it’s important to establish a consistent watering schedule that aligns with the requirements of your chosen plants. Consider using drip irrigation or soaker hoses to provide deep, consistent moisture while minimizing evaporation and runoff.

Mulching for Temperature Regulation

Applying mulch around your plants can help regulate soil temperature and retain moisture, which is particularly important in extreme weather conditions. Mulch acts as an insulating layer, protecting roots from temperature fluctuations and reducing the risk of frost damage in colder months. Organic mulches also break down over time, enriching the soil.

Fertilization Strategies

Regular fertilization is key to maintaining plant health within your hardiness zone. Use fertilizers that are appropriate for your specific plants and follow recommended application rates. Over-fertilizing can harm plants and the environment, so it’s essential to strike a balance. Consider slow-release fertilizers to provide nutrients over an extended period.

Pest and Disease Management

Monitoring for pests and diseases is crucial for maintaining a healthy landscape. Familiarize yourself with common pests and diseases that affect plants in your hardiness zone. Implement integrated pest management (IPM) strategies, which include cultural, mechanical, and biological controls, to minimize the impact of pests while protecting beneficial organisms.

Seasonal Maintenance Tasks

Seasonal maintenance tasks are essential for keeping your landscape thriving within your hardiness zone. In spring, focus on planting and fertilizing, while summer may require more frequent watering and pest monitoring. Fall is the time for mulching and preparing plants for winter, and winter maintenance may include protecting vulnerable plants from extreme cold.

Adapting to Climate Change

As climate change continues to impact weather patterns, it’s important to adapt your landscaping practices accordingly. Stay informed about changes in hardiness zones and consider incorporating more resilient plant varieties that can withstand shifting climate conditions. Regularly reassessing your landscape can help ensure it remains healthy and vibrant despite environmental changes.
